A man wounded in a Lancaster County shooting was arrested after officers recovered footage showing him assaulting the shooter, police said. Manheim Township police responding to reports of a shooting at about 10:09 p.m. on Sept. 10 found Tyler Alston, 33, with one gunshot wound on the first block of West Liberty Street. Before he was taken to a hospital for treatment, Alston told officers he hit the shooter several times in the face and gave them a description of the man, police said. Officers went to the address of the shooting and found the front porch soaked with water, with several people cleaning.
